1. The Rise of the Palace: From Skate Parks to Fashion Runways 🛹

Palace started as a small skate shop in London back in 2009, founded by Lev Tanju. Fast forward to today, and it’s a global phenomenon. But what’s the secret sauce? 🤔
For starters, Palace’s aesthetic is a perfect blend of British grit and urban cool. Their tri-ferg logo is as recognizable as Nike’s swoosh in certain circles. And their collaborations? Iconic. From Adidas to Supreme, Palace has solidified its place in the streetwear pantheon. 🌟

2. Palace vs. the Big Boys: Can It Hold Its Ground? 🥊

When it comes to streetwear, brands like Off-White, Yeezy, and Supreme dominate the conversation. So, where does Palace fit in? 🤔
One word: Authenticity. Palace hasn’t lost its roots. They still sponsor skate teams, host events, and maintain a strong community presence. This grassroots approach sets them apart from the more commercialized brands. 🛠️
But the competition is fierce. With new players entering the market every day, Palace needs to stay innovative. Recent moves like their capsule collections and limited-edition drops have kept fans engaged and excited. 🚀
